JOB DESCRIPTION

Our Agile development team is looking for an experienced Go Developer who will help design and build a Kubernetes managed platform that strengthens the reliability, scalability, and security of our infrastructure. The team thrives on collaboration, open communication, and shared ownership, and we value people who bring ideas forward and contribute to continuous improvement. We’re passionate about creating high-quality solutions, staying curious about new technologies, and supporting each other to deliver our best work.

Responsibilities :

  • Participate in the design, development, testing, and deployment of high-performance control plane or automations for our Kubernetes hosting platform.
  • Collaborate closely with cross-functional teams, including devOps, infrastructure, and security, to ensure seamless integration and operation of the control plane.
  • Implement and maintain features that enhance the functionality, efficiency, and scalability of our Kubernetes managed services.
  • Ensure the security and compliance of our platform, incorporating best practices and industry standards.
  • Work closely with product managers and stakeholders to gather requirements and provide technical expertise in shaping the direction of the Kubernetes hosting platform.
  • Work with Project Managers and/or Development Team Leaders to define priorities, build project plans and estimations.
  • Engage actively with your team, embrace their agile methods, and collaborate effectively with other teams to ensure alignment and synergy. Conduct regular code reviews, mentor junior developers, and contribute to a collaborative and innovative development culture.
  • Troubleshoot and resolve issues working proactively to identify and address potential challenges.
  • Stay current with industry trends, emerging technologies, and best practices in Kubernetes and cloud-native development.

QUALIFICATIONS

  • Expert hands-on experience developing back-end services in Go with clean, maintainable code practices.
  • Solid understanding of Kubernetes including core architecture, control-plane components, and relevant networking concepts.
  • Experience with containerization and orchestration tools, particularly Docker and Kubernetes.
  • Practical knowledge of Infrastructure as Code (IaC) and tooling such as Helm or similar package managers.
  • Ability to design and execute effective unit tests for Go applications; familiarity with TDD principles is an asset.
  • Experience deploying and operating workloads on cloud platforms like AWS or Azure, specifically in Kubernetes environments.
